我有一个 hugo 网站,在搜索引擎 (Duckduckgo) 上,我的网站摘要是:
Add your own "layouts/partials/hero.html" to replace this text.
hero
我尝试在文件夹中的文件中查找字符串,public
似乎找不到。
我已经添加了这个文件和一些内容。似乎什么也没有发生。我需要编辑主题文件还是什么?
编辑:更改标题以使问题更清晰。最初的问题是关于“英雄卡”,我认为这可能是网站的标准搜索引擎友好部分。
我有一个 hugo 网站,在搜索引擎 (Duckduckgo) 上,我的网站摘要是:
Add your own "layouts/partials/hero.html" to replace this text.
hero
我尝试在文件夹中的文件中查找字符串,public
似乎找不到。
我已经添加了这个文件和一些内容。似乎什么也没有发生。我需要编辑主题文件还是什么?
编辑:更改标题以使问题更清晰。最初的问题是关于“英雄卡”,我认为这可能是网站的标准搜索引擎友好部分。
我想我明白现在发生了什么。我最初安装了base16
包含文本的主题:
Add your own "layouts/partials/hero.html" to replace this text.
(它在文件中themes\base16\layouts\partials\hero.html
。)。
我应该意识到,但搜索引擎需要时间来重新索引一个网站。我最初使用base16
一些未经编辑的文本发布了该网站。Duckduckgo 显示的是旧文本,当网站重新索引时,它可能会及时消失。
答案在base16 主题的文档中:
您可能想要编辑主页。通过将提供的主页复制到您自己的站点开始。
$ mkdir -p layouts/partials $ cp themes/base16/layouts/partials/hero.html layouts/partials/hero.html
在此之后,您可以编辑
layouts/partials/hero.html
并使其很棒。
默认的layouts/partials/hero.html包含代码Add your own "<code>layouts/partials/hero.html</code>" to replace this text.
,这是 DuckDuckGo 用来进行总结的代码。正如您在上面的回答中所指出的,如果您编辑此文件,那么当 DuckDuckGo 下次索引您的网站时,DuckDuckGo 摘要应该会更改。